Deck Replacement Service in Norwalk, CT
Deck replacement services involve removing an existing deck and installing a new, durable structure in its place. These projects typically cover various types of decks, including wood, composite, or other materials, and may be requested for both residential properties and outdoor living spaces. Homeowners often seek this service when their current deck shows signs of significant wear, damage, or deterioration, or when they wish to upgrade to a more modern or low-maintenance design.
Before requesting deck repl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including the materials used, the overall timeline, and any necessary permits or inspections. It is also common to inquire about the structural integrity of the existing foundation and framing, as these elements may need assessment or reinforcement. Clarifying these details helps ensure the new deck will meet safety standards and fit the aesthetic preferences of the property.

Deck Replacement Service Questions
When should a deck be replaced instead of repaired? Replacement is recommended when the deck shows extensive damage, rotting, or structural issues that repairs cannot adequately address.
What types of decks are suitable for replacement? Common options include wood, composite, and vinyl decks, depending on the desired durability and aesthetic preferences.
How can property owners prepare for a deck replacement project? Clearing the area around the deck and removing any furniture or obstacles can help facilitate a smooth replacement process.
What are common signs that indicate a deck needs replacement? Visible rot, loose boards, rusted hardware, and significant sagging are typical indicators that a deck may require replacement.
